Hi guys
 
I am migrating a portal 2003 to another server and in
the process taking the
chance to move to sharepoint 2007 on the new server.
Since the existing
server has only on web app with very small amount of
content i have
exported most of the content to spreadsheets and
imported.
However, i have 2 discussion forums which I am finding
a pain to migrate.
Essentially what i tried was to save the site as a
template with content
included and import that into the moss web app as it
doesn’t allow you to export to spreadsheet.
If I go to site  settings
and upload the template, even after restarting iis the
template never
shows up when i go to build a new site with
it.
 
I did manage to use the stsadm tool to import the
template however when i
select it for my site I get and error saying the
template is invalid. I
think this may be because it is being saved as a list
template not a site
template. Unfortunately in 2003 you can seem to edit
anything in the datasheet
view and you can only sort lists or links
etc.
 
I would have hoped that importing these discussion
boards was fairly straight
forward. I have googled around for a while and
haven’t been able to come up with
any good info.
 
I'd be very interested in anyone’s feedback or
help.
